SharePoint咨询师之路:设计之前的那些事四:负载均衡 - web服务器
SharePoint咨询师之路:设计之前的那些事四:负载均衡 - web服务器
提示:本系列只是一个学习笔记系列,大部分内容都可以从微软官方网站找到,本人只是按照自己的学习路径来学习和呈现这些知识。有些内容是自己的经验和积累,如果有不当之处,请指正。
容量管理
规模
体系结构
负载均衡
在SharePoint服务场中,Web服务器通常用来出来用户的页面请求,把用户请求传递到相应的服务或者数据库,然后传回数据。当同一时间内访问SharePoint的用户过多时,就会导致用户排队,页面的响应延迟。为了解决这种情况,我们通常的做法是增加Web服务器,增加的web服务器可以分担用户请求的压力,也可以作为故障备份的机器————另一个web服务器发生故障时,其他web服务器可以继续工作。
那么Web服务器是如何起到负载均衡的作用?很多人以为只要配置了多台web服务器,它们就已经起了负载均衡的作用。这个完全是错误的观点,SharePoint本身并不做任何的负载均衡,任何web服务器必须通过其他设置来起到负载均衡的作用。
基本上可以根据自身的条件和目标,可以通过以下三种方式达到负载均衡的作用:
通过DNS配置把不同IP段的请求导向到不同的web服务器
通过NLB(Network Load Balancing), NLB可以根据web服务器真实的负载来加载用户的请求。如果一个服务器已经在处理非常大数量的请求时,用户的请求就被导向到另外的web服务器。此外通过这种方式的配置,多余的web服务器可以作为出故障时自动备份的服务器。
通过第三方的软件和硬件负载服务器比如Cisco和F5。如果有很多个web服务器,可以采用这种方式。
这里我们来实践下如果通过NLB来实现SharePoint的负载均衡
首先在所有web服务器上安装Network Load Balancing
1. 打开服务器管理工具
2. 打开Network Load Balancing 管理器
3. 添加一个Cluster
4. 添加一个其中一个web服务器的IP地址作为Cluster的第一个主机,然后点击Connect -》Next,然后全部用默认设置,再点击Next.
5. 设置Cluster的IP地址:这个是Cluster的专用地址,也就是DNS指向的地址。然后点击OK (为了增加容错性,可以添加多个Cluster IP.
6. 点击Next,选中“MultiCast”为操作模式
7. 指定规则:点击“edit”编辑默认端口的规则
8. 勾掉“All“,并选中“Network”左右过滤方式
9. 点击OK,然后点击“Finish”。
10. 右键点击IP地址可以添加其他的web服务器。
11. 最后我们通过以下方式添加相应的DNS记录
12. 绑定站点
13. 更改SharePoint AAM的设置
14. 完成
下次学习如何在数据库端做负载均衡。
转载于:https://blog.51cto.com/splover/1318714
SharePoint咨询师之路:设计之前的那些事四:负载均衡 - web服务器相关推荐
- 阿里云域名解析网络和服务架构设计(三) 之阿里云CLB负载均衡
一.回顾 阿里云域名解析网络和服务架构设计总概览(一)_飞鸽FlyGo的博客-CSDN博客云解析DNS.负载均衡SLB.阿里云ECS服务器.阿里云ECS服务器Nginx代理https://flygo. ...
- 基于JAVA服务器监控系统设计,远程数字图像监控系统中web服务器的设计与实现...
摘要: 数字图像监控系统在目前处于小规模发展阶段,系统的核心是监控服务器.在一些小规模的应用中,监控服务器同时还充当着监控终端的角色.但是,大部分监控系统都没有考虑用户权限.安全性.收费模式等方面的问 ...
- 传授“带权重的负载均衡实现算法”独家设计思路!
作者|孙玄/陈东 分布式系统中,大部分系统调用都会涉及到负载均衡,例如:客户端发往服务端的请求首先到达反向代理,然后反向代理再通过负载均衡算法将请求转发到业务系统:或者后端业务系统各模块间的调用前,也 ...
- 转载和积累系列 - L4负载均衡的设计与实现
目录 简介 一.LVS的局限性 1. 数据包转发性能问题 2. HA-主备结构的浪费 3. 转发模式的优缺点 二.google maglev负载均衡 Maglev Consistent Hash Go ...
- 基于Linux的web的中期报告,基于Linux的Web服务器设计论文中期检查.doc
附件3: 长沙师范学院 届毕业论文(设计)课题任务书 课题题目基于Linux的Web服务器设计指导教师李列文职 称副教授学生姓名叶润凯系(部)/专业信工系/计应学 号2014541930121课题主要 ...
- Sharepoint摸索之路
接触Windows SharePoint有一段时间咯,一直忙来忙去的,学得也不好,学得更是基础的基础,但是我的学习过程真的让人吸取...我想现在这个Windows SharePoint的应用也会被 ...
- SharePoint无代码工作流设计开发实例——交通费报销流程(一)
开发环境: (1)SharePoint Designer 2010 (2)SharePoint Online(Office 365) 关于Office 365和SharePoint Online的相关 ...
- Transoft.TORUS.v4.0.1.200 1CD环转交叉路设计插件
Transoft.TORUS.v4.0.1.200 1CD环转交叉路设计插件 交通模拟演示 Trafficware Synchro Studio v9.0.Build.901.R75 1CD Tr ...
- 程序员修神之路--高并发系统设计负载均衡架构
点击上方"蓝字"关注,酷爽一夏 菜菜哥,上次你给我讲的分库分表策略对我帮助很大 有帮助就好,上次请我的咖啡也很好喝~ 呵呵,不过随着访问量的不断加大,网站我又加了nginx做负载均 ...
最新文章
- php支付宝ios接口,iOS-接入支付宝支付(1)
- tkmbatis 日志_mybatis打印sql日志
- navigationBar 颜色修改
- [译] RxJava JDBC 简介
- How I Hacked 40 Websites in 7 minutes
- 基于Struts2的文件上传
- 什么是Session分布式共享
- bioinformaitcs的latex版本参考文献填坑
- sitescope 监控mysql_LoadRunner通过SiteScope监控MySQL的性能
- 修改端口_如何修改服务器的远程端口
- android在启动时申请电话权限,app默认需要电话和存储权限的问题
- lr 中cookie的解释与用法
- mysql特定格式导出数据_MySQL 将表数据以特定格式的文本导出与导入
- 【数据结构和算法】哈希表详解
- logo字体设计心法
- R_leaflet包_最易上手地图教程(二)
- QQ语音通话通过蓝牙发送语音给耳机的一些问题(Android O)
- RobotFramework-关键字-Wait Until Keyword Succeeds
- java过滤关键字,敏感词汇
- linux系统管理及配置
热门文章
- 将物体固定在坐标某个点_坐标变换(2)—不同坐标系下的变换
- WebStorm搭建Node开发环境
- [转载]C#获取DLL的目录
- Bootstrap3 价格滑动块 price range bootstrap-slider
- 多git帐号的SSH key切换
- Linux: Shell编程基础
- Objective-C 2.0 with Cocoa Foundation--- 9,内存管理
- codeigniter + Ajax (亲测)
- setsockopt函数功能介绍
- Linux内核调试debugfs